降低集成电路距离继电器暂态超越的措施

A New Type Multi-phase Distance Relay with Transient Over-reach
原文传递
导出
摘要 本文介绍正在研制的新型距离保护装置,该保护采用多相补偿距离继电器作为测量元件,并采用集成电路实现其保护单元电路。着重研究了其中的滤波电路及方波整形电路,克服了此典继电器目前存在的暂态超越过大的问题,将暂态超越值控制在1%左右。结合动模实骏结果与数据分析,对该套保护进行了评价。 A new distance protection device, adapting multiphase compensating distance relay as detecting element with IC as basic protecting circuit, is described in this paperThe research was emphasized on the filter circuit and squaring circuit in the relayprotection and thus the problem of excessive transient over-reach typically encounteredin similar existing relay has been overcome. The transient over-reach can be controlledwithin 1%, which is quite an advanced level. Finally the performance evaluation of thedevice was carried out in accordance with results of a series of dynamic simulationtests.
